Molecular modeling database mmdb experimentally resolved structures of proteins, rna, and dna, derived from the protein data bank pdb, with valueadded features such as explicit chemical graphs, computationally identified 3d domains compact substructures that are used to identify similar 3d structures, as well as links to literature, similar sequences, information about chemicals bound. The general effective fragment potential efp method provides model potentials for any molecule that is derived from first principles, with no empirically fitted parameters. The molecular modelling toolkit mmtk is an opensource software package written in python, which performs common tasks in molecular modelling the molecular modeling toolkit is a library that implements common molecular simulation techniques, with an emphasis on biomolecular simulations. Importance of molecular modelling the 1998 nobel chemistry prize was awarded to pople and kohnfor their work in computational chemistry and molecular modelling the 1999 nobel chemistry prize was awarded to ahmed zewailfor his work in developing spectroscopic methods for studying reactions and in particular transition states, an essential aspect of molecular modelling.
